ATTEMPTING TO ESCAPE.

PRISONER'S EXTRA TERM. (By Telegraph.—Press Association.) DUNEDINr, this day. Albert Harris, for attempting to escape from custody while waiting trial on a charge of receiving stolen property, was sentenced to-day to six months imprisonment. Accused was found attempting to saw through the bar of his cell window.
